问题 单项选择题

下面程序的输出结果是( )。
#include<iostream>
using namespace std;
void main()
int i=1;
while(i<=8)
if(++i%3!=2)continue;
else cout<<i;

A) 369
B) 258
C) 36
D) 25

答案

参考答案:B

解析: 本题程序执行的流程是:首先对i自增,然后判断i被3除的余数是否是2;如果是,就输出。所以程序输出的结果是258。

判断题
单项选择题